Output 66ab101464794765fb1b358e8c619ace095b167a8c32f1f1854abfe64aa3589d:37

value
349992
script pubkey
OP_0 OP_PUSHBYTES_32 d1c18abe49054b2024b473bcfbd77349efb891537c3aecc778419496061bfbfe
address
bc1q68qc40jfq49jqf95ww70h4mnf8hm3y2n0sawe3mcgx2fvpsml0lqtlxyy9
transaction
66ab101464794765fb1b358e8c619ace095b167a8c32f1f1854abfe64aa3589d
spent
true